Sinusoidal electromagnon in RMnO3: Indication of anomalous magnetoelectric coupling
Published 19 Sep 2011 in cond-mat.str-el and cond-mat.mtrl-sci | (1109.3965v2)
Abstract: The optical spectra in the family of multiferroic manganites RMnO3 is a great puzzle. Current models can not explain the fact that two strong electromagnons are present in the non-collinear spin cycloidal phase, with only one electromagnon surviving the transition into the collinear spin sinusoidal phase. We show that this is a signature of the presence of anomalous magnetoelectric coupling that breaks rotational invariance in spin space and generates oscillatory polarization in the ground state.
